This dive site features the remains of a fishing boat scattered throughout the area, creating numerous habitats for various marine life. The wreckage provides shelter and feeding grounds for species such as spiny seahorses, conger eels, octopuses, and a wide array of nudibranchs. A small cave located behind a rock formation conceals a significant portion of the fishing boat's hull and hosts several sponges. Small crabs are frequently spotted in this area, along with occasional sea bream. The visibility is generally good due to the relatively calm waters surrounding the site.
